| # png2uri is a command-line application that creates an HTML "img" tag on |
| # standard output containing a data URI in accordance with RFC-2397, from |
| # a PNG file or from a PNG datastream received from standard input. |
| # Other formats besides the default, PNG, are supported, via the "-f" or |
| # "--format" option or, if that option was not supplied, by inspection of the |
| # filename extension. |
| # |
| # Usage: png2uri [-f type|--format type] [-u|--uri_only] [infile [outfile]] |
| # |
| # options: -f|--format TYPE: |
| # write "image/TYPE" instead of "image/png" in the |
| # data uri. TYPE can be png, jpg, jpeg, bmp, or gif, |
| # or any of those in upper case. To write any other |
| # type, include the complete MIME type as in |
| # "--format image/x-jng" or "-f audio/mpeg". |
| # |
| # -u|--uri_only|--url_only |
| # omit the surrounding "img" tag and only write the |
| # data URI. |
| # |
| # Requires /bin/sh and a "base64" or "uuencode -m" that encodes its input |
| # in base64 according to RFC-3548 and writes the result on standard output, |
| # and a working "sed". |
| # |
| # If you prefer a web-based converter or a java application, this isn't |
| # it. Use your search engine and look for "data uri" to find one. |
| # |
| # This script figures out which of base64(1) or uuencode(1) to use, since |
| # neither is always present (uuencode must be installed as part of "sharutils" |
| # on Gnu/Linux platforms, which often hasn't happened). |

| png2uri_encode(){ |
| base64 2>/dev/null || uuencode -m "====" 2>/dev/null | grep -v "====" |
| } |
| |
| PNG2URI_FMT="unknown" |
| PNG2URI_URI="true" |
| |
| while true |
| do |
| case X$1 in |
| X-f|X--format) |
| shift |
| |
| case X$1 in |
| Xpng|XPNG) |
| PNG2URI_FMT=image/png |
| ;; |
| |
| Xjpeg|XJPEG|Xjpg|XJPG) |
| PNG2URI_FMT=image/jpeg |
| ;; |
| |
| Xbmp|XBMP) |
| PNG2URI_FMT=image/bmp |
| ;; |
| |
| Xgif|XGIF) |
| PNG2URI_FMT=image/gif |
| ;; |
| |
| *) |
| PNG2URI_FMT=$1 |
| ;; |
| esac |
| shift |
| ;; |
| |
| X-u|X--ur*) |
| PNG2URI_URI="false" |
| shift |
| ;; |
| |
| X) |
| # Convert standard input. |
| case X$PNG2URI_FMT in |
| Xunknown) |
| PNG2URI_FMT=image/png |
| ;; |
| esac |
| |
| case X$PNG2URI_URI in |
| Xfalse) |
| echo "data:$PNG2URI_FMT;base64," |
| png2uri_encode |
| ;; |
| |
| *) |
| echo "<img alt=\"PNG\" title=\"PNG\" src=\"data:$PNG2URI_FMT;base64," |
| png2uri_encode |
| echo "\">" |
| ;; |
| esac |
| exit |
| ;; |
| |
| *) |
| # Convert the named file. |
| |
| # First make sure there weren't extra arguments |
| case $# in |
| 1) |
| : # OK, continue |
| ;; |
| 2) |
| exec < "$1" > "$2" |
| ;; |
| *) |
| echo "png2uri: too many arguments: $*" >&2 |
| echo "usage: png2uri [options] [infile [outfile]" >&2 |
| exit 1 |
| ;; |
| esac |
| |
| case X$PNG2URI_FMT in |
| Xunknown) |
| PNG2URI_FMT=image/png |
| png2uri_extension=`echo $1 | sed "s/.*\.//"` |
| |
| case X$png2uri_extension in |
| Xjpeg|XJPEG|Xjpg|XJPG) |
| PNG2URI_FMT=image/jpeg |
| ;; |
| |
| Xbmp|XBMP) |
| PNG2URI_FMT=image/bmp |
| ;; |
| |
| Xgif|XGIF) |
| PNG2URI_FMT=image/gif |
| ;; |
| esac |
| ;; |
| esac |
| |
| case X$PNG2URI_URI in |
| Xfalse) |
| echo "data:$PNG2URI_FMT;base64," |
| png2uri_encode < "$1" |
| ;; |
| *) |
| echo "<img alt=\"$1\" title=\"$1\" src=\"data:$PNG2URI_FMT;base64," |
| png2uri_encode < "$1" |
| echo "\">" |
| ;; |
| esac |
| exit |
| ;; |
| esac |
| done |
